Peach Lavender Jam

Ingredients:

2 Tbsp dried lavender flowers
½ cup boiling water
4 cups finely chopped peaches (about 5-6 medium peaches)
2 Tbsp lemon juice
6 cups sugar
1 pouch liquid fruit pectin

Directions:

Place the lavender flowers in a small bowl. Pour boiling water over the flowers and let the flowers steep for 20 minutes.

After twenty minutes strain and discard the flowers. Save the lavender liquid.

Combine the lavender liquid, the chopped peaches, the lemon juice and sugar in a very large stainless steel saucepan.

Bring the mixture to a full boil over high heat and boil hard for 2 minutes, stirring constantly. Remove from heat and stir in pectin. skim off any foam using a large spoon.

Ladle  the lavender peach jam into sterilized jars and process in your water bath canner for 10 minutes.
